MP3
 
Guys

What the best tool for
1. Editing the tag information

2. Modifying the default volume of the mp3?

I have some mp3's that have a really low volume, others have high volumes

Thanks

jura11 12 August 2011 06:18 PM

Hi there

1. For ID3 tag this will help http://www.id3tageditor.com/

2. This will help to gain volume http://mp3gain.sourceforge.net/
and here is guide how to use,its simple and free soft http://www.howtogeek.com/howto/20700...our-mp3-files/

I'm using WaveLab and Audacity for editing sound and mastering


If you have few MP3 with different volumes,i'm suspecting you have different bitrate of MP3,if this is case,only one way how to do is re-rip your MP3mto highest possible bitrate(320kbps) or re-rip to FLAC.
